posix file: Add an `Offset` parameter and make `Len` optional
Give Map() an `Offset` parameter that will be passed to mmap(). Make the
`Len` parameter of Map() optional. If it's left at the default, `0`, map
until the end of the file (up to SIZE_MAX bytes).
